**Wiki: Brackenfold Firmware Update Channel — Environments**

This page documents how the Brackenfold device-firmware update channel is configured per environment. Devices poll the channel on a fixed interval; staging rolls firmware to all enrolled units immediately, while production uses staged cohorts with a hold period between waves. Support: before telling a customer their device "missed" an update, confirm which cohort it belongs to. The production channel currently runs with the following values.

service settings:
ralael:
  pin: 7453
  tenant: zorath
  seal: seal_087806e4
  metrics_host: metrics.ralael.paliqworks.example
  standby_team: fraath
  escalation: praok-istiel
  nonce: 10e083

Subject: DNS flakiness — new point of contact

Hi plugin authors,

Quick note from the Fernwheel platform team. You've probably noticed intermittent DNS resolution failures when your plugins call out to the Lanternhook gateway — lookups occasionally time out and then succeed on retry. We're tracking it, and we've also reshuffled responsibilities: the resolver caching layer now has a dedicated owner who'll triage all related reports going forward. Please route future flaky-DNS tickets to the person named below.

signatory, yahog-badug: Quenix Ulaael

# NOTE for future maintainers:
# EXTRACT_BATCH_SIZE caps how many source files the Lingleaf string
# extractor chews per pass. Crank it higher and the Polyglot CI box
# runs out of memory — we learned that the fun way. If you must tune
# it, cite the build token below in your PR description.

build token for fajop-bawif: htk9_96d65e784

## Environment Variables: Stocktake Reconciler

The nightly reconciliation job for Cobblefox Retail compares warehouse counts against the ledger and files discrepancy tickets automatically. RECON_WINDOW controls the lookback period (default 48h); RECON_DRY_RUN should stay false in production. All variables are loaded from the job's env file at dispatch time, so changes require a re-queue rather than a restart. The credential the job uses to write tickets into the ops tracker is defined on the line that follows.

env line for hawep-fajef: RELAY_SECRET20=b8916dc10b8926458aa2